Re: 185... the "best guess" I've read is that special abilities tend to add about 5% per level. That means once your base skill (say, agility) is up to 20, then the advantage of adding a skill point or an attribute point are about the same. However once you get to level 2 in your special abilities, it costs you 2 more to keep raising them each level... so then you would need 40 in your base attribute. However, some special abilities aren't direct analogues to an attribute... pass block for example probably provides a larger 10% boost to blocking, however ONLY applies in pass blocking situations (a 0% bonus in run blocking situations). And we don't really know the percentages, but this at least gives you a rough guideline or concept of what makes the most sense and cost vs. benefit of Special Abilities.

Re: 188... it's only possible because of custom equipment. 10 is the max you can raise it to (unequipped), however the tree bonus from custom can potentially get you up to 11.

Re: 395... I honestly wouldn't use stats as that much of a gauge of your player's performance. Or at least I'd look at them selectively. For a CB high tackles could be good (you're getting in on running plays to the outside, etc.) or bad (you're giving up a lot of completions and THEN making the tackle). Even PD isn't that great of a stat, because you can get a PD and still allow a completion. And the real question is your PD-to-completion-allowed ratio, doesn't matter if you get 10 PDs in a game but give up 10 completions, etc. And good coverage can also just force incompletes because the QB has nowhere to go... that's another one that doesn't show up in the stats. It's kinda the same thing between real-life and fantasy football... the best CBs are worthless in fantasy. Now, if you're looking for tackles from a linebacker, that might be a bit of a better/more accurate measure... as well as the tackle-to-missed-tackle ratio, etc.
